## Building Access — Spares Room (Hullbrook Annex)

Contractors: the spare hardware room is down the east corridor on the ground floor, third door on the left. Sign in at the front desk first and grab a visitor lanyard. Anything you take out, jot it in the blue logbook — yes, even the little stuff. The door self-locks, so don't wedge it. To get in, punch in the code below.

staff pass of hagug-taguf = bdg-HJ-9

Welcome to the TideBoard widget rotation at Harborlane Systems. The widget pulls tide predictions from our Moonpull service every six hours; if the feed stalls, restart the fetcher pod and clear the cache. To unlock the fallback config store during an outage, use the recovery passphrase below.

vault phrase of yaguf-hahaf = druath-holix

# Flaglight Rollouts — Approvals

Quick version for on-call: any rollout touching more than 5% of traffic needs an approval in Flaglight before the ramp continues. Kill switches don't need approval — just flip them and note it in the incident channel. Scheduled ramps pause automatically if error budget burns hot. If you're stuck at 2 a.m. with a pending approval, there's one person authorized to override, and that's the approver below.

account owner for tagep-bafof: Norael Gilax Juleth

Quick refresher for support: Lumenpath agents compress telemetry payloads with zstd before upload, but only inside an active session. If a customer's payloads arrive uncompressed, the session handshake probably failed and the agent fell back to raw mode — check the agent log for "negotiation skipped." Sessions last 30 minutes and renew automatically as long as uploads keep flowing. To inspect a customer's session state from the diagnostics console, authenticate your request with the bearer token below.

session JWT of fajof-bahop = eyJhbGciOiJIUzI1NiIsInR5cCI6IkpXVCJ9.eyJzdWIiOiIqgHoPSIn0.DAyxzh8y